The Top 200 Environmental Firms have never been more bullish about their prospects, as decarbonization of economies and attention to legacy pollution problems now create new mandates for global government and businesses’ environmental, social and governance (ESG) agendas.

FirmsRank based on % of 2020 gross revenue reported from environmental services. Figures are in $ millions; %s are rounded and may not add up to 100. Firm update/clarification is marked by red number, with footnote on side of list page. See p. 60 for alphabetical listing of Top 200 firms.
Asterisks (**) indicate firm was not ranked on the 2020 Top 200 list.
Type of Firm:Designation based on the largest % of 2019 environmental services revenue in categories described below. Multiple listings appear if the largest % of revenue is evenly split between two or more categories or is within 5%.
DESEngineering and/or design;CSLConsulting and/or studies;CONConstruction, contracting and/or remediation;CM-PMConstruction management and/or program management;EQPEquipment or device manufacture;OPSContract operations;R&DTechnology and/or research and development,OTHServices not already designated.
